Florida Senate - 2009                             CS for SB 1156
       
       
       
       By the Committee on Communications, Energy, and Public
       Utilities; and Senator King
       
       
       
       579-03884-09                                          20091156c1
    1                        A bill to be entitled                      
    2         An act relating to trust funds; creating the Florida
    3         Renewable Energy Trust Fund within the Florida Energy
    4         and Climate Commission; requiring that the commission
    5         administer the fund; providing that moneys deposited
    6         into the fund be from federal grants for renewable
    7         energy, general revenue appropriations, moneys
    8         deposited from the carbon-reduction fee, and other
    9         sources designated by law; providing a purpose for the
   10         fund; requiring that any balance remain in the trust
   11         fund at the end of each fiscal year; providing for
   12         future review and termination or re-creation of the
   13         trust fund; providing a contingent effective date.
   14  
   15  Be It Enacted by the Legislature of the State of Florida:
   16  
   17         Section 1. (1)The Florida Renewable Energy Trust Fund is
   18  created within, and shall be administered by, the Florida Energy
   19  and Climate Commission. Moneys deposited into the trust fund
   20  shall be from federal grants made available for renewable
   21  energy, moneys appropriated from general revenue, moneys
   22  deposited from the carbon-reduction fee created in s. 525.09,
   23  Florida Statutes, donations, and other sources designated by
   24  law. The purpose of the trust fund is to provide funding to
   25  facilitate the development and implementation of renewable
   26  energy and energy-efficiency programs and projects. Of the
   27  moneys deposited from the carbon-reduction fee, 1 percent shall
   28  be used for purposes of the Solar Energy System Incentives
   29  Program created in s. 377.806, Florida Statutes, and the
   30  remainder shall be used for the purposes of the Renewable Energy
   31  and Energy-Efficient Technologies Grants Program created in s.
   32  377.804, Florida Statutes.
   33         (2)Notwithstanding s. 216.301, Florida Statutes, and
   34  pursuant to s. 216.351, Florida Statutes, any balance in the
   35  trust fund at the end of the fiscal year shall remain in the
   36  trust fund at the end of the fiscal year and be available for
   37  carrying out the purpose of the trust fund.
   38         (3)In accordance with Section 19(f)(2), Article III of the
   39  State Constitution, the trust fund shall, unless terminated
   40  sooner, be terminated on July 1, 2013. Before its scheduled
   41  termination, the trust fund shall be reviewed as provided in s.
   42  215.3206(1) and (2), Florida Statutes.
   43         Section 2. This act shall take effect July 1, 2009, but it
   44  shall not take effect unless it is enacted by a three-fifths
   45  vote of the membership of each house of the Legislature.
